首先,让sqldbtype和dbtype的区别我们看一个实例quotPageSizequot, SqlDbTypeInt, 4这个方法并非空洞无物,它其实是在内部调用sqldbtype和dbtype的区别了一个构造函数,如new SqlParametername, type, size这里,quotPageSizequot是参数名,SqlDbTypeInt代表数据类型,而4则是预设sqldbtype和dbtype的区别的大小,确保数据按预期格式。
而没有使用SqlParameter和使用的好处就是 能够 执行速度快能够一定程度上防止sql注入 没有硬性规定说为什么要使用,不使用,这个全凭个人喜好 sqldbtype和dbtype的区别你也可以在加一个 id=@id SqlParameter parms = dataMakeInParamquot@typequot, SqlDbTypeVarChar, 50, type ,dataMakeInParamquot@idquot。
throwsExceptionConfigurableListableBeanFactorybeanFactory=getBeanFactory**只需要通过将自定义的方法构造成xmlresource和原生定义的Resource一起注入到mybatis中即可,这样就可以实现MP的自定义动态SQL和原生SQL的共生关系**thissetMapperLocationsInjectMappergetMapperResourcethisdbType。
Parameters0Value = textBox1Textquot@LNamequot, SqlDbTypeNVarCharcommandParameters1Value = textBox2Textquot@Photoquot,SqlDbTypeImagecommandParameters2Value = imgByte其中imgByte为Byte数组,通过FileStream的Read填充的byte数据。
SqlDbTypeInt只是添加了个参数,但还没赋值commandParametersquot@IDquotValue = customerID这句是赋值,必须有3quot@demographicsquot, demoXml这句相当于上面两句合起来,你可以把上面两句改成这样quot@IDquot, customerID。
parameter = quot@keyValuequot, SqlDbTypeNChar, 10, quotkeyColumnquotparameterSourceVersion = DataRowVersionOriginalsqlDaUpdateCommand = command sqlDa执行更新 所以, 只把需要更新的列放到更新语句中, 那个统计列不要放在里面, 就不会发生你所说的异常了。
语句没有执行当然没有生效了 cmdCommandText = @quotupdate 报名信息表 set Stu_SH = 1 where Stu_SFZ=@sfzquotquot@sfzquot, SqlDbTypeNVarCharValue = stusfz添加一句执行语句 int result=comExecuteNonQuery执行并返回影响行数。
SqlCommand command = connectionreader = nulltry commandCommandText = quotSELECT LastName,Photo FROM dboEmployees quotquot WHERE LastName=@LastNamequotcommandCommandType = CommandTypeText声明参数并赋值 parameter = new quot@LastNamequot, SqlDbTypeNVarChar, 20parameterValue =。
SqlParameter parameters = new SqlParameterquot@UserNamequot,SqlDbTypeVarChar,50,new SqlParameterquot@UserPwdquot,SqlDbTypeVarChar,100这里改成 SqlParameter parameters = new SqlParameterquotUserNamequot,SqlDbTypeVarChar,50,new SqlParameterquotUserPwdquot,SqlDbTypeVarChar,100的作用。
syncflushDiskMode = async## database store propertydb ## the implement of , such as DruidDataSourcedruidBasicDataSourcedbcpHikariDataSourcehikari etcdatasource = quotdruidquot## mysqloraclepostgresqlh2oceanbase etcdbType = quotmysqlquotdriverClassName = quot。
public DataSet getAllStustring stuId try connParameterds = new DataSetconnParametercommandtext = quotgetStuByIdquotconnParametercommandtype = CommandTypeStoredProcedureSqlParameter paras = new SqlParameterquot@stuIdquot, SqlDbTypeVarChar, 20 paras0Value = stuIdcon。
if prams sqldbtype和dbtype的区别!= null foreach SqlParameter parameter in pramsparameter 上面 的代码是加入参数,一般来说是用户定义的参数,基本都是输入参数,当然你也可以定义输出参数new SqlParameterquotReturnValuequot, SqlDbTypeInt, 4,ParameterDirectionReturnValue。
DataSet ds=new DataSetStringBuilder builder=new StringBuilder builderAppendquotselect * from table where aa=@aa and bb=@bbquotSqlParameter parms = new SqlParameterquot@aaquot,SqlDbTypeVarChar,50,new SqlParameterquot@bbquot,SqlDbTypeInt为aa赋值 parms0Value = quotquot。
新建一个数据库类的物件 之后可以用$db来呼叫该类中提供的方法等 建议先补习一下面向物件的相关知识在C#中DB db=new DB 是什么意思? public class DB public string DBType=quotquot public DBDBType=quotSQLquot DB db=new DB 例项化DB类,并初始化了DB类的建构。
1首先可以存储图片链接,设置图片链接字段,如下图所示2接着直接将图片的链接添加到SQL数据表的字段里即可,如下图所示3或者用二进制存储图片字段,在SQL Server数据库中先制作成image字段4接着在后台通过代码形式,将图片转化为二进制,如下图所示5得到二进制数据后,则可通过sql。
SqlCommand sqlcmd = new SqlCommandquotselect UserID, UserName from UserInfo where UserName = @userName and UserAge = @userAgequot, sqlconn*这些相信你都明白,若有不明,请补充问题* try sqlconnOpennew SqlParameterquot@userNamequot, SqlDbTypeNVarChar。
还没有评论,来说两句吧...